Brief Description:  Built wing alignment jig and moved fuse to paralle

I rarely curse in writing, but today......oh man I hated putting the wing alignment jigs together. The description and plans are SOOOOO poor for such an important part. I love how after you have been told to drill and rivet everything, they say to measure to be sure the jig is exactly the same measurements as your wing! A bit late at that point. Add to that the question of where to measure since the jig has the rear spar at an angle, so you just can't measure and say, OK it is right. I fussed over this of a few hours until I had the bright idea of walking the jig down to Charle's QB fuse and seeing how it fit. Then it all made sense.

After all of that frustration, I moved the fuse off the table and onto two parallel 2" x 2" x 12ft steel bars. The assembly now needs to be levelled and jigged.
